Transaction 39051e4821028722eb7f2859a79f04490f06d3c7a139809d3025d71019a56690
1 Input
1 Output
-
39051e4821028722eb7f2859a79f04490f06d3c7a139809d3025d71019a56690:0
- value
- 700018
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 12b20410e41f8f62b09e2f8ae656745cba567be7 OP_EQUAL
- address
- 33PsLks3fo36RPGAxVeiS9cdFqzYu82SHT